Understanding Lease Agreements
Leasing in Muweilah can seem daunting at first, but understanding the basics can smooth the process significantly. Standard lease agreements usually last for one year, with negotiations possible depending on property owner flexibility. Before signing anything, renters should consider these factors:
- Security Deposit Requirements: Typically, landlords request a security deposit equivalent to one month’s rent.
- Utility Responsibilities: It's vital to clarify whether utilities are included in the rent or if they fall under the tenant’s responsibility.
- Termination Clause: Having a clear understanding of the process for ending the lease early is essential.
Tips for Finding the Right Apartment
Searching for an apartment in Muweilah requires strategic thinking to pinpoint the ideal fit. Here are some effective strategies:
- Explore Online Platforms: Websites like Property Finder and Dubizzle are invaluable tools for browsing available listings.
- Network Locally: Engaging with local community groups on platforms such as Facebook can yield insider knowledge on available rentals.
- Visit the Area: Firsthand experience of the neighborhood will allow prospective renters to gauge local amenities and overall vibe, which is crucial to finding a suitable environment.
Investing time in this search process will greatly aid in making an informed decision tailored to one’s lifestyle and budget.

Pros and Cons
Pros
- Affordability: Compared to more established areas like Downtown Dubai, Muweilah tends to offer relatively affordable housing options. This can be particularly attractive for first-time buyers or expatriates looking to settle down without breaking the bank.
- Community Feel: With its more tranquil vibe, Muweilah radiates a sense of community that may be absent in busier locales. Neighbors often recognize one another, leading to a warmer atmosphere, ideal for families or those wanting a friendly environment.
- Access to Essential Services: The area boasts several hospitals, schools, and shopping malls within a convenient radius. Living in Muweilah means that day-to-day necessities are within easy reach, a factor crucial for working professionals and families alike.
Cons
- Limited Entertainment Options: Unlike neighboring areas such as Dubai Marina or Jumeirah, Muweilah lacks a vibrant nightlife and a plethora of dining options. Those seeking a bustling social life may find this aspect a bit wanting.
- Distance to City Landmarks: While Muweilah is well-connected to key routes, it can feel somewhat isolated from Dubai's main attractions. This distance may pose challenges for individuals constantly commuting to areas that are more central.
- Urban Development: Some might argue that ongoing construction projects can disrupt the neighborhood's tranquility. The noise and activity can be a double-edged sword—likely bringing development but also temporary inconvenience.
